The Divisions
Welcome to The Divisions, a Gross score league system with promotions and relegations to keep the leagues fluid.

You play one 9 hole round, which is open for 4 days and 5 rounds per month with a day break between rounds.

Simply play as many as you can/want to and each round score will be subtracted from 50 to give you a points score for each round (eg. You shoot a 32. This is subtracted from 50 to give you 18 points and if you shoot 50 or over, you will simply receive 1 point, no minus points here). All 5 rounds points are added together and the table is sorted using the total from highest to lowest.

The top 4 from each Division (apart from Division 1) will be promoted and the bottom 4 will be relegated. Tie breakers are in the following order ... highest number of Albatrosses, highest number of Eagles, highest number of Birdies, lowest number of Bogeys and finally lowest number of Double Bogeys + each player has.

Players not playing at least 1 round per month will be removed from the Divisions.

Players not in a Division can take part and will be added to the Feeder Division pending being added into a Division the following month. Players can play with anyone in any Division.

Gold Cup
The Gold Cup is open to the top 32 players, seeded by total points from the previous months competition regardless of division, excluding teams with zero points totals. The Silver Cup is open to the players from position 33 to 64, seeded by total points from the previous months competition regardless of division, excluding teams with zero points totals.
IMPORTANT
Please make sure you have checked that your Steam ID is valid and that you are using a player that is set to the same level as your PGLS Level. If it isn't then you may not be able to start the The Divisions tourney or it will not record the score once you have completed the round.

If you invite players to a round, they need to also make sure that they have signed up to PGLS, have a valid Steam ID and that they are using a player that is set to the same level as their PGLS Level, otherwise they will also be unable to have their score added to the The Divisions tourney.


All settings for each round are set by the Perfect Golf API system. Details on this can be found below in the How it works section.

Rounds can be played solo or with others whether or not they are in your division, up to a maximum of 8. Players are able to play along with others in a Period they have already completed. However their scores will not be counted.


How it works
All matches can only be played directly from the Perfect Golf game. To do so please click on TOURNAMENTS down the left, then click on PUBLIC.

You will then see the The Divisions tourney listed and the current Period to be played. All rounds are resumable which is indicated against each round with Resume.
